Abstract (English): We report the case of a woman in her eighth decade who developed atrial fibrillation and a type 2 non–ST-elevation myocardial infarction (type 2 NSTEMI) after intravenous administration of 20 mg hyoscine butylbromide as premedication for colonoscopy. Coronary angiography showed no obstructive lesions. Main findings: Onset was sudden, 2 minutes after administration of hyoscine butylbromide, with oppressive retrosternal chest pain radiating to the jaw, dyspnea, diaphoresis and palpitations. Physical examination revealed marked hypotension and tachycardia. Electrocardiogram demonstrated new-onset atrial fibrillation without ischemic ST-T changes. High-sensitivity troponin T was significantly elevated and transthoracic echocardiography showed segmental wall-motion abnormalities of the basal anterolateral wall. Diagnosis, interventions and outcome: A diagnosis of type 2 NSTEMI secondary to unstable atrial fibrillation with rapid ventricular response-likely triggered by an adverse reaction to hyoscine butylbromide-was made. The patient underwent coronary catheterization without evidence of coronary stenosis. Management included hemodynamic support with intravenous fluids, beta-blocker therapy, statin therapy, initial antiplatelet therapy and anticoagulation. She had a favorable clinical course and was discharged on a beta-blocker and oral anticoagulation. Conclusions: • Acute myocardial infarction may result from mechanisms other than atherosclerotic coronary obstruction, notably supply–demand mismatch. • Hyoscine butylbromide, although commonly associated with xerostomia, constipation and nausea, can be associated with serious cardiovascular adverse events that require prompt recognition and management. • Retrosternal chest pain requires a broad differential diagnosis (including pulmonary embolism and acute coronary syndromes); an accurate and timely diagnostic approach is essential. Abstract (Spanish): Se presenta el caso de una mujer en la octava década de la vida que desarrollo episodio de fibrilación auricular e infarto agudo de miocardio sin elevación del ST (IAMSEST) tipo 2 tras la administración intravenosa de 20 mg de butilbromuro de hioscina como premedicacion para colonoscopia sin hallazgos en la arteriografía coronaria. Hallazgos principales: Fue de inicio subito 2 minutos posteriores a la aplicación del butil bromuro hioscina iniciado como un dolor torácico retroesternal opresivo irradiado a mandíbula, disnea, diaforesis y palpitaciones. Al examen físico con hipotensión marcada y taquicardia. A los paraclínicos con evidencia de un electrocardiograma con fibrilación auricular de novo, no signos de isquemia. Troponina T ultrasensible con aumento significativo y ecocardiograma con trastornos segmentarios de la contractilidad basal anterolateral. Diagnósticos, intervenciones y resultados: Se considero un IAMSEST tipo 2 secundario a una fibrilación auricular con respuesta ventricular rápida inestable, secundario a una reacción adversa al butilbromuro de hioscina. Fue llevada a cateterismo coronario sin evidencia de estenosis coronaria por lo que se consideró manejo con líquidos endovenosos, betabloqueo, estatina, antiagregación inicial y anticoagulación. Adicionalmente por los hallazgos y la evolución favorable egreso con betabloqueador y anticoagulación oral. conclusión: • El infarto agudo de miocardio es una condición clínica que puede ser ocasionada por causas diferentes a la enfermedad coronaria, como cambios en la oferta y demanda de oxígeno miocárdico. • El butilbromuro de hioscina tiene efectos adversos que son más frecuentes como lo pueden ser xerostomía, constipación y nauseas, sin embargo, los efectos adversos cardiovasculares pueden ser presentados y tienen que ser manejados de manera adecuada. El dolor torácico retroesternal es un síntoma que puede ser atribuido a diferentes causas como lo es el tromboembolismo pulmonar o el infarto agudo de miocardio, a razón de esto es esencial el manejo y enfoque diagnostico acertado. Abstract (Portuguese): Relatamos o caso de uma mulher na oitava década de vida que desenvolveu fibrilação atrial e infarto agudo do miocárdio sem supradesnivelamento do segmento ST (IAMSSST) tipo 2, após administração intravenosa de 20 mg de butilbrometo de hioscina como premedicação para colonoscopia. A angiografia coronária não revelou lesões obstrutivas. Achados principais: O início foi súbito, 2 minutos após a administração do butilbrometo de hioscina, manifestando-se por dor torácica retroesternal opressiva irradiada à mandíbula, dispneia, diaforese e palpitações. Ao exame físico havia hipotensão marcada e taquicardia. O eletrocardiograma evidenciou fibrilação atrial de novo sem alterações isquêmicas de ST–T. A troponina T de alta sensibilidade apresentou elevação significativa e o ecocardiograma transtorácico mostrou alterações segmentares do movimento parietal na região basal anterolateral. Diagnóstico, intervenções e evolução: Foi estabelecido diagnóstico de IAMSSST tipo 2 secundário a fibrilação atrial com resposta ventricular rápida instável, provavelmente desencadeada por reação adversa ao butilbrometo de hioscina. A paciente foi submetida a cateterismo coronário sem evidência de estenose coronária. A conduta incluiu suporte hemodinâmico com reposição volêmica endovenosa, betabloqueador, estatina, terapia antiplaquetária inicial e anticoagulação. Evoluiu favoravelmente e recebeu alta com betabloqueador e anticoagulação oral. Conclusões: • Infarto agudo do miocárdio pode decorrer de mecanismos distintos da doença aterosclerótica coronariana, como desequilíbrio entre oferta e demanda de oxigênio miocárdico. • Butilbrometo de hioscina, embora frequentemente associado a efeitos adversos como xerostomia, constipação e náuseas, pode provocar eventos cardiovasculares graves que exigem reconhecimento e manejo imediato. • A dor torácica retroesternal possui um amplo diagnóstico diferencial (incluindo tromboembolismo pulmonar e síndromes coronarianas agudas); portanto, uma abordagem diagnóstica rápida e precisa é essencial.
